In version 78.0.x of Google Chrome (chrome.exe) and 78.0.x of Microsoft Edge Chromium, Microsoft’s Code Integrity feature is enabled. Older versions of the SEP Application Control technology are not compatible with this feature in Chrome/Chromium. In the Microsoft Edge Chromium browser: Page Cannot be displayed. In the Google Chrome browser: Aw Snap! Something went wrong while displaying this web page. SEP versions 14.0 RU1 MP2 (.1200) and older, including 12.1. This issue also affects Microsoft Edge Chromium version 78.0x with an error message of “Page cannot be displayed”. When launching Google Chrome version 78.0.x or later, the message “Aw Snap! Something went wrong while displaying this webpage.” is present if Symantec Endpoint Protection (SEP) 14.0 RU1 MP2 (.1200) or earlier is installed with the Application Control feature. Symantec has released an article for this which can be read further at location : SEP will cause Chrome/Edge 78 to break in coming days as Google Chrome’s next update which is scheduled 22nd October 2019, would not work with Symantec Endpoint Protection (SEP) 14.0 RU1 MP2 (.1200)SEP version.
